Plus Camerimage Festival Presents the first edition of the Cinematographers' and Directors' Debuts Competitions. Each of the Debuts Competitions will present eight feature films selected out of the submitted titles. The directors' and cinematographers' debuts lined up in the Competitions will be judged by two separate juries, chaired by: Jos Stelling (Directors' Debuts Competition) and Michael Ballhaus (Cinematographers' Debuts Competition). Lifetime Achievement Award goses to Michael Ballhaus 61r44
It is our great pleasure to inform that this year's PLUS CAMERIMAGE Lifetime Achievement Award will be granted to Michael Ballhaus. A special retrospective review of his films will present some of his greatest achievements and the cinematographer himself will be a guest of the Festival. 18th edition of the International Film Festival of the Art of Cinematography Plus Camerimage will be held in the City of Bydgoszcz from the 27th November through 4th December 2010. Munich’s Filmschoolfest kicks off with 27 world premieres 2c3a3i
The 27th Munich International Festival of Film Schools will be kicked off on November 17 & 18 with the special program "All human beings are born free and equal". The Goethe-Institut and the Remembrance and Future Fund held a film competition for film students on Human Rights. Students from film academies and colleges of art have tackled the First Article of the Universal Declaration of Human Rights and developed concepts for short films.
